automated inspection vision systems are revolutionizing the manufacturing sector by enhancing quality control and operational speed. As industries increasingly rely on precision, the demand for these systems is surging. A report indicates that the Machine Vision and Vision Guided Robotics Market will reach a size of approximately $38.45 billion by 2035, reflecting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 8.65%. This growth is attributed to the rising complexity of production processes and the need for real-time monitoring to maintain quality standards. Increasing automation demands are also driving the adoption of AI vision inspection systems, contributing to more efficient workflows and less reliance on human oversight. The landscape for automated inspection vision systems is predominantly shaped by several key players. Industry leaders like Cognex Corporation (US), Keyence Corporation (JP), and Omron Corporation (JP) are at the forefront, driving advancements in AI vision guided robotics automation. These companies are investing heavily in research and development to enhance their product offerings, ensuring they remain competitive. Recent developments highlight a growing trend towards integrating advanced imaging technologies, such as 3D machine vision cameras, into automated optical inspection (AOI) processes. This enables manufacturers to achieve higher accuracy and efficiency, crucial for maintaining their competitive edge in a rapidly evolving market.

Geographically, the Asia-Pacific region is emerging as a powerhouse for the Machine Vision and Vision Guided Robotics Market. The region's rapid industrialization and technological innovation are primary catalysts for this surge. Countries such as China and Japan are leading the way, thanks to their significant investments in automation technologies. This trend is further fueled by governmental support for enhancing manufacturing capabilities through automation. For example, the Chinese government has set ambitious goals to increase automation in manufacturing, projecting that by 2025, 70% of factories will employ some form of automation. Additionally, North America remains a crucial market, characterized by advanced technological infrastructure and a strong emphasis on research and development. Companies in this region are known for their pioneering efforts in developing cutting-edge AI vision inspection systems, further solidifying their market positions.
